ClaudeCode安装指南
国内不能访问外网的用户,可以通过这里安装:
https://www.aicodemirror.com/register?invitecode=BOJ5C0
邀请码 BOJ5C0
1 macOS/Linux ClaudeCode安装指南
1.1 系统要求
macOS 10.15+ 系统 或 Linux 系统
1.2 安装步骤
(1)打开终端
使用 Cmd+Space 搜索 "Terminal" 或在 应用程序 > 实用工具 中找到终端
(2)复制并执行环境检查脚本
$ curl -fsSL https://download.aicodemirror.com/env_deploy/env-install.sh | bash
(3)卸载已安装的Claude Code(未安装请跳过)
$ npm uninstall -g @anthropic-ai/claude-code
(4)安装官方原版包
$ npm install -g @anthropic-ai/claude-code
(5)在「API密钥」界面配置一个API Key
访问仪表板的「API密钥」页面,创建并复制一个新的API密钥
(6)复制并执行环境变量配置脚本
$ curl -fsSL https://download.aicodemirror.com/env_deploy/env-deploy.sh | bash -s -- "你的API_KEY"
(7)重启终端,验证安装结果
重启终端后运行以下命令,确认安装成功
$ claude -v
1.3 开始使用
安装完成后,您可以在任何项目目录中开始使用 Claude Code:
# 导航到您的项目
$ cd your-project-folder
# 启动 Claude Code
$ claude
2 Windows ClaudeCode安装指南
2.1 系统要求
Windows 10 (版本 1809 / build 17763) 及以上
2.2 安装步骤
(1)【此步骤在桌面】下载git
访问 https://git-scm.com/downloads/win,安装时全都下一步,不要修改路径
(2)【此步骤在桌面】下载nodejs
访问 https://nodejs.org/zh-cn/download,安装时全都下一步,不要修改路径
(3)【此步骤在Windows PowerShell】验证安装情况
打开Windows PowerShell(蓝色图标),执行以下命令验证安装情况:
PS> node -v
PS> npm -v
若提示「No suitable shell found」,是git没装好。请将 CLAUDE_CODE_GIT_BASH_PATH=C:\Program Files\git\bin\bash.exe 设置到系统环境变量中,重启终端再试。依旧无效,重装git,重启终端后再试
(4)【此步骤在Windows PowerShell】卸载已安装的Claude Code(未安装请跳过)
PS> npm uninstall -g @anthropic-ai/claude-code
(5)【此步骤在Windows PowerShell】安装官方原版包
PS> npm install -g @anthropic-ai/claude-code
(6)【此步骤在控制面板】设置Windows系统环境变量
需要设置以下三个环境变量:
- 变量名:
ANTHROPIC_BASE_URL,变量值:https://api.aicodemirror.com/api/claudecode - 变量名:
ANTHROPIC_API_KEY,变量值:你的密钥 - 变量名:
ANTHROPIC_AUTH_TOKEN,变量值:你的密钥
设置方法见上文「预备知识:修改环境变量」
(7)【此步骤在Windows PowerShell】重启Windows PowerShell,验证安装结果
重启Windows PowerShell后运行以下命令,确认安装成功
PS> claude -v
2.3 开始使用
安装完成后,您可以在任何项目目录中开始使用 Claude Code:
# 导航到您的项目
$ cd your-project-folder
# 启动 Claude Code
$ claude
2.4 常见问题
问题1: Unable to connect to Anthropic services

问题2: 401 Invalid token

• Win原生用户若配置完环境变量但不生效,请尝试以下步骤:
- 备份「C:\users\你的用户\.claude.json」文件
- 删除「C:\users\你的用户\.claude.json」文件
- 重新打开claude code,并在弹出的交互页「yes/no(recommended)」选项里选yes
• 若上述步骤执行完后依旧存在问题1,则执行下面步骤:
修改「C:\users\你的用户\.claude.json」文件,在最外层json中增加「"hasCompletedOnboarding": true」